Transaction 12fe21ec689c7dc3c641487b3fb21634a63458ef83f2df96f15520adfe9a0224
1 Input
1 Output
-
12fe21ec689c7dc3c641487b3fb21634a63458ef83f2df96f15520adfe9a0224:0
- value
- 185341
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c80d80605295135514d71d5d7fe39be56b2e0e2 OP_EQUAL
- address
- 3LLL7uQ6kNRhST25MzqTiy4dTH7bawfAsc